What are Living Wall Growing Systems?
Living wall growing systems, also known as vertical gardens or green walls, are vertical arrangements of plants grown on an engineered support structure. These systems integrate planting structures, growing media, and irrigation components to enable plants to thrive in a controlled vertical environment. By harnessing the power of living walls, you can transform any space into a lush, green oasis, perfect for urban areas with limited ground space.
Benefits of Living Wall Growing Systems
- Air Quality Improvement: Living walls help purify the air by filtering pollutants and producing oxygen, improving the overall air quality in your space.
- Temperature Regulation: These systems can help regulate temperature by providing shade and cooling the surrounding environment.
- Reduced Stress: Exposure to nature has been shown to reduce stress levels and improve mental well-being.
- Increased Property Value: Living walls can significantly boost the value of your property, making it more attractive to potential buyers or renters.
Different Types of Living Wall Growing Systems
Living walls come in various forms, each with its unique characteristics and benefits. Some of the most popular types include:
- Modular Systems: These systems consist of modular panels or pockets that can be easily installed and maintained.
- Hydroponic Systems: Hydroponic living walls use a nutrient-rich solution to nourish plants, eliminating the need for soil.
